I want to calculate and display the inter frame spacing between two 802.11 frames (the time between end of frame of a packet and the start of the next packet). My 802.11 radio header contains the EOF time in micro second resolution. I can calculate the transmit time with the bitrate and packet length, etc. So the gives me the start of frame time. But how can I obtain the EOF time from a previous packet in my dissector?
